My daughter has type 1 diabetes and we received this update from her consultant today :

"At the moment – the recommendation is for ‘social distancing’ rather than self isolation if you have type 1 diabetes and you have no symptoms or household contacts with anyone who could have the illness.

We think it is a sensible precaution to follow the guidance on ‘social distancing’ . With the exception of school…this should limit your chances of picking up the virus."

Children with diabetes have no need to stay home from school if they are well.

Yes please don't confuse social distancing and isolation. Isolation is avoiding all contact with everyone. Social distancing is to avoid unnecessary contact and travel. It's not bad advice at all.
